Cape Traffic takes action arrests ten reckless drivers

Rentse Khiba
18 August 2015
Cape Traffic services conducted an operation in Belhar, to prevent illegal street racers from gathering at the Pentech train station.
They arrested 10 people for various offences ranging from drunk driving to negligent driving.
Mayoral Committee member for safety and Security JP Smith said, one of the drivers who was arrested, is the driver who collided with another vehicle while reversing down Erica Drive in Belhar, to get away from a roadblock with a taxi full of passengers.
 Smith said 460 speeding offences were recorded along Robert Sobukhwe and Stellenbosch Arterial road with people coming to the event.
Smith added that they fined 203 unlicensed drivers and 46 vehicles were suspended for being un-roadworthy. 
Along with that five other motorists were arrested for reckless and negligent driving
“it was very worrying for us that we still see behaviour of this kind and this kind of inconsiderate behaviour in a public place, this compels the city to take action.”, said Smith
